Most popular java repositories and open source projects

Java was originally developed as an alternative to the C/C++ programming languages. It is now mainly used for building desktop, Android, and web server applications. Java is owned and licensed through Oracle.

CS-Notes

:books: 技术面试必备基础知识、Leetcode、计算机操作系统、计算机网络、系...

51207   179174   179174  

JavaGuide

「Java学习+面试指南」一份涵盖大部分 Java 程序员所需要掌握的核心知识。...

45734   148455   148455  

java-design-patterns

Design patterns implemented in Java

26830   90896   90896  

mall

mall项目是一套电商系统,包括前台商城系统及后台管理系统,基于Spring Boo...

29049   79289   79289  

advanced-java

😮 Core Interview Questions & Answers For Experienced Java(Backend) De...

19155   77130   77130  

spring-boot

Spring Boot helps you to create Spring-powered, production-grade appli...

40954   76317   76317  

elasticsearch

Free and Open Source, Distributed, RESTful Search Engine

25102   71813   71813  

interviews

Everything you need to know to get the job.

12913   63977   63977  

Java

All Algorithms implemented in Java

19711   60952   60952  

leetcode

LeetCode Solutions: A Record of My Problem Solving Journey.( leetcode...

9477   55100   55100  

leetcode-master

《代码随想录》LeetCode 刷题攻略:200道经典题目刷题顺序,共60w字的详细...

11850   54357   54357  

Stirling-PDF

#1 Locally hosted web application that allows you to perform various o...

4366   53040   53040  

guava

Google core libraries for Java

10965   50560   50560  

RxJava

RxJava – Reactive Extensions for the JVM – a library for composing asy...

7604   48031   48031  

okhttp

Square’s meticulous HTTP client for the JVM, Android, and GraalVM.

9193   46180   46180  

retrofit

A type-safe HTTP client for Android and the JVM

7310   43342   43342  

jadx

Dex to Java decompiler

4999   43022   43022  

dbeaver

Free universal database tool and SQL client

3586   42025   42025  

JeecgBoot

🔥「AI 低代码平台」前后端分离 SpringBoot 2.x/3.x,SpringCloud,Ant Des...

15105   41709   41709  

dubbo

The java implementation of Apache Dubbo. An RPC and microservice frame...

26504   40818   40818  

spark

Apache Spark - A unified analytics engine for large-scale data process...

28526   40654   40654  

MPAndroidChart

A powerful 🚀 Android chart view / graph view library, supporting line...

9037   37841   37841  

GitHubDaily

坚持分享 GitHub 上高质量、有趣实用的开源技术教程、开发者工具、编程网站...

3869   36699   36699  

JavaFamily

【Java面试+Java学习指南】 一份涵盖大部分Java程序员所需要掌握的核心知识...

7810   36327   36327  

arthas

Alibaba Java Diagnostic Tool Arthas/Alibaba Java诊断利器Arthas

7534   36032   36032  

appsmith

Platform to build admin panels, internal tools, and dashboards. Integr...

3891   35833   35833  

ray

Ray is an AI compute engine. Ray consists of a core distributed runtim...

6060   35767   35767  

spring-boot-demo

🚀一个用来深入学习并实战 Spring Boot 的项目。

10946   33485   33485  

easyexcel

快速、简洁、解决大文件内存溢出的java处理Excel工具

7614   33149   33149  

leetcode

🔥LeetCode solutions in any programming language | 多种编程语言实现 Le...

8566   33145   33145  

zxing

ZXing ("Zebra Crossing") barcode scanning library for Java, Android

9384   33110   33110  

selenium

A browser automation framework and ecosystem.

8348   31725   31725  

WxJava

微信开发 Java SDK ,支持包括微信支付,开放平台,小程序,企业微信,视频...

8785   30637   30637  

spring-boot-examples

about learning Spring Boot via examples. Spring Boot 教程、技术栈示例...

12341   30399   30399  

leakcanary

A memory leak detection library for Android.

3976   29578   29578  

hutool

🍬A set of tools that keep Java sweet.

7574   29576   29576  

xxl-job

A distributed task scheduling framework.(分布式任务调度平台XXL-JOB)

11091   28375   28375  

spring-cloud-alibaba

Spring Cloud Alibaba provides a one-stop solution for application deve...

8371   28265   28265  

JCSprout

👨‍🎓 Java Core Sprout : basic, concurrent, algorithm

7075   27106   27106  

fastjson

FASTJSON 2.0.x has been released, faster and more secure, recommend yo...

6495   25782   25782  

toBeTopJavaer

To Be Top Javaer - Java工程师成神之路

5455   25408   25408  

NativeScript

⚡ Empowering JavaScript with native platform APIs. ✨ Best of all wor...

1645   24581   24581  

flink

Apache Flink

13528   24577   24577  

flatbuffers

FlatBuffers: Memory Efficient Serialization Library

3304   23849   23849  

libgdx

Desktop/Android/HTML5/iOS Java game development framework

6463   23791   23791  

jenkins

Jenkins automation server

8966   23685   23685  

redisson

Redisson - Valkey and Redis Java client. Real-Time Data Platform. Sync...

5409   23647   23647  

Mindustry

The automation tower defense RTS

3035   23402   23402  

Sentinel

A powerful flow control component enabling reliability, resilience and...

8077   22602   22602  

CS-Books

🔥🔥超过1000本的计算机经典书籍、个人笔记资料以及本人在各平台发表文章中...

3811   21990   21990